Unpatched software acts as an open gateway for malware. Because Adobe no longer scans or updates Acrobat XI Pro, any vulnerabilities discovered after October 2017 remain completely exposed. Opening a modern PDF from an untrusted source using Acrobat XI Pro can compromise an entire local network. Compatibility Friction
